After a rear-end collision, it’s common for victims to feel fine immediately after the crash due to the surge of adrenaline. However, injuries from these accidents often have delayed symptoms, meaning that pain and other issues might not appear until hours or even days later. This delay can make it difficult to prove that the injury was caused by the accident, which is why seeking medical attention right away is critical.

Even if your injuries from a rear-end accident seem minor, they can have lasting effects. However, proving the extent of these injuries, especially in legal or insurance contexts, can be challenging. Injuries like whiplash or soft-tissue damage are not always visible on X-rays or scans, which makes it easier for insurance companies to downplay their severity.
